dc.description.abstractRecently, European Telecommunication Standards Institute decentralised congestion control (DCC) algorithm is criticised for its poor performance and stability, and is even attributed to its reactive control approach itself. However, as long as the DCC control parameters are configured to react with moderate changes, it is claimed that both the performance and stability are no worse than in adaptive control. This with an instance of reactive transmit datarate control is demonstrated.-
